Eric,

You no longer need direct query because when you enter the
TSM Server using the NODENAME that contains the backup,
the SQL Server name will automatically appear in the tree view.
In other words, DP for SQL will query the TSM Server
for all backups under the NODENAME as opposed to
just the SQL server that you are running DP for SQL on.

> Hi *SM-ers!
> Our SQL Server department is slowly migrating from TDP for SQL 2.x to
5.2.1.
> They used to use the version 2 option called Direct Query to restore a
> database from a different SQL Server node to the target node, but this
> option is no longer available in the 5.2 version.
> What's the best way to restore a database from a different TDP node
using
> 5.2?
